The first QA pass found one High accessibility defect: pressing Enter from the labelled Search input did not submit. The candidate was not version-incremented. The implementation added one shared, keyboard-safe submission path used by both Enter and form submission; the fresh QA agent reran the affected and full matrices and recorded a pass.

Acceptance results

Area Result and evidence
Syntax and diff integrity PASS — npm run check:v6, JavaScript syntax, and git diff --check.
Fresh Search PASS — no suggestions, recent memories, results, or generated answer.
Button and Enter PASS — both submit; the result heading receives focus.
No result PASS — the term remains only in the input and is not echoed into error copy.
Clear PASS — clears the live value and returns focus to the input.
URL/title privacy PASS through submit, result opening, Back, Forward, legacy URL, and reload. Title remains Life in Days; no q survives.
History state PASS — only known navigation fields are written; incoming legacy query state is replaced with a safe prototype state.
Persistent browser storage PASS — Search is absent from local and session storage; only inherited theme/rail preferences use local storage.
Back/Forward PASS — the term and results remain available from live memory while the same page instance remains open.
Reload PASS — term and results clear intentionally.
Legacy q PASS — ignored and stripped without populating Search.
Desktop 1280 px PASS — no horizontal overflow and form/scope/results remain readable.
Compact 390 px PASS — stacked form, readable scope, four-item compact navigation, and no overflow.
Narrow 320 px PASS — controls and results fit without page-level overflow.
Accessibility semantics PASS — visible label, Search landmark, polite status region, focusable result heading, skip link, and autocomplete/autocapitalization/spellcheck disabled.
Browser console PASS — no warnings or errors.
Inherited Calendar PASS — landing, selected Museum Margin, and full Journal Day.
Inherited Almanac PASS — six synthetic chapters and collapsible index.
Inherited Settings PASS — routes and truthful prototype disclosures remain present.
Boundary PASS — fictional frontend evidence; no integration, security, logging, encryption, persistence, recovery, or deployment claim.

Evidence boundary

This QA verifies the current static frontend candidate and local server behavior only. It does not verify deployed reverse-proxy/CDN access logs, telemetry allowlists, server-side Search, authentication, encryption, storage, Telegram, VoiceNotes, AI providers, backup, recovery, Hetzner, Cloudflare, or production privacy controls.
